SENIOR KNITWEAR DESIGNER

Beyond Talent is delighted to collaborate exclusively with one of the most popular premium fashion companies that, due to an important moment of growth, is looking for a Senior knitwear designer to join one of their head offices based in Europe.

Reporting to the Head of design and working closely with the Creative Director, the Knitwear designer will be in charge of the design and development of their knitwear collection, partner closely with the Product and the Merchandising departments to develop and evolve the knit line, ensuring cohesiveness across the whole brand.

The knitwear designer job requires effective collaboration with all womenswear design team members, a high level of attention to detail and confidence working in a fast-paced, hands on and creative environment. You will have excellent team skills, strong product sensitivity, knowledge of hand and machine knitwear and yarn mills, all underpinned with a balance of being highly creative with a commercial mindset.

This is a fantastic opportunity to work in a hands-on, creative focused role with real autonomy and responsibility.

Responsibilities of a knitwear designer role

  • Responsible of developing the entire RTW Knitwear collection, from concept to execution, collaborating with all in-house departments, such as Product Development, Pattern Cutter, Merchandise.
  • Understand the creative vision of the brand, as directed by the Head of Design and the Creative Director.
  • Ensure corporate sustainable standards are met.
  • Collection research: vintage, editorial, books/films, galleries, and museums
  • Sketching and technical drawings
  • Design and develop swatches
  • Illustrator artworks for jacquards, intarsias, ribs, etc.
  • Maintaining seasonal sketch and yarn files
  • Attend fittings and collaborate with the Technical Engineer, ensuring garments meet fit, comfort and construction goals
  • Research currents bestsellers and trends to develop new styles and brand evolution
  • Lead and participate in regular team meetings to present and to reinforce close communication in design
  • Participate in preparation of line for various meetings and market presentations


Skills of a knitwear designer

  • 5+ years of experience in a similar role
  • Proven knowledge in the KNITWEAR product category
  • An understanding and connection with the brand aesthetic
  • Worked in a contemporary or luxury fashion house design team
  • Excellent knowledge of Adobe Photoshop, Illustrator and InDesign, experience with CLO3D is a plus but not essential
  • Strong drawing skills
  • Experience and great interest in Sustainability is a must to succeed in this role
  • Drive for results
  • Ability to work independently in a creative capacity when required
  • Strong interest in Fashion and culture, current and historical
  • Ability to priorities multiple tasks and requests, while working in a high pace environment
  • Excellent time management skills
